Solution for 9-4x=3+22x equation:



9-4x=3+22x
We move all terms to the left:
9-4x-(3+22x)=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-4x-(22x+3)+9=0
We get rid of parentheses
-4x-22x-3+9=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
-26x+6=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
-26x=-6
x=-6/-26
x=3/13
